Afterwards, combine a thin paste with equal parts baking soda and water in another bowl. Working in small sections at a time, use your toothbrush to rub the paste onto the brass handle. Rinse off the paste with a damp cloth and then finish it off by buffing it dry with a soft cloth. Other ways to clean a brass door handleCleaning copper, bronze, or brass door handles is a fairly similar process. These metals are typically used in traditional door handles and have featured in many homes for many years. These handles look fantastic but are unfortunately prone to tarnishing, which is a natural process. Elsevier, Amsterdam, pp 167–179Although the HMW species was quantitatively very similar in both FabscFv-KiH and Fab 2scFv-KiH post-Protein A eluates at ~ 6%, ~ 2.5% of HMW species was obtained when 120 mg/mL-R and 60 mg/mL-R of FabscFv-KiH and Fab 2scFv-KiH post-Protein A eluates were loaded onto Capto Butyl ImpRes, respectively. The fact that the same relative percentage of HMW species can be yielded at double the load of FabscFv-KiH post-Protein A eluate compared to that of Fab 2scFv-KiH reflects a higher binding capability of Capto Butyl ImpRes towards the HMW species present in the former compared to the latter. This highlights the importance of investigating the removal of different species as a function of different loading amounts, as the type and physicochemical properties of the exact species present in the sample, in addition to the quantity, plays an important role in determining the effectiveness of their removal.
